Job description

Position: HGV Mechanic

Location: Leicester

Salary: £46-50k

Job Overview

Our client are a leading Waste Management firm that have UK and European wide coverage. Due to expansion they are actively looking for a skilled HGV Mechanic to join their team. You will be working within a small team of HGV technicians. You'll work on a modern and diverse fleet of RORO, Artic & Rigid HGV's and Trailers.

Responsibilities
  • Carry out scheduled servicing, inspections, Pre-MOT inspections and unscheduled repairs to a high standard.
  • MOT Presentation.
  • Fault diagnosis.
  • Welding and fabricating.
  • Attend internal and external training.
  • Complete all paperwork in a timely and accurate manner.
Requirements
  • Relevant engineering qualification (preferably within the motor transport sector).
  • Ability to diagnose and rectify faults.
  • Basic hydraulic knowledge.
  • Good health and safety awareness.
  • Must be able to work under their own initiative with a flexible approach to meeting the needs of the customer (internal).
Package & Benefits
  • Salary £46,000 - £50,000.
  • Overtime rates 1.5 times over standard hours and 2x on Sundays and Bank Holidays.
  • Monday - Friday Core Hours.
  • Birthday Leave.
  • Access to a wide range of discounts, cashback offers, cycle-to-work schemes, mortgage advice, wellbeing support, and more!
  • Competitive pension contributions, life assurance, and enhanced maternity and paternity leave.
